Accuracy and Precision

Accuracy is the cornerstone of any good measuring tool. A tool’s ability to deliver consistent and precise measurements determines its overall effectiveness. In professional settings, even minor inaccuracies can lead to costly errors. For example, laser distance meters are widely used in construction due to their ability to provide highly accurate readings. The best models typically offer accuracy within 1/16th of an inch at distances up to 330 feet. This level of precision ensures that measurements are reliable, helping professionals avoid mistakes that could delay projects or increase costs.

Precision is equally important and refers to the consistency of measurement results when using the tool repeatedly under the same conditions. A high-precision tool minimizes variations in readings, which is particularly critical in fields like engineering and architecture where exact measurements are required for successful project completion.

Additionally, tools equipped with digital displays often provide more precise readings compared to analog versions. Digital calipers, for instance, display measurements down to fractions of a millimeter or inch, making them a preferred choice for tasks requiring high levels of precision.

Durability and Build Quality

A professional measuring tool must withstand the rigors of daily use in various environments. Durability is a key factor that contributes to the longevity of the tool and ensures it performs well over time. Tools constructed from high-quality materials such as stainless steel or reinforced plastics tend to offer greater resistance to wear and tear.

In addition to material quality, consider whether the tool is designed to be shock-resistant or water-resistant. For instance, many modern laser levels come with IP54-rated casings that protect against dust and water splashes, making them suitable for both indoor and outdoor use. This is especially important for professionals who frequently work on construction sites where exposure to harsh conditions is common.

The build quality of a measuring tool can also impact its accuracy over time. Tools with loose components or poorly constructed parts may lose their calibration quickly, leading to inaccurate readings. Thus, investing in a well-built tool from a reputable brand can save time and money in the long run by reducing the need for frequent replacements or repairs.

User-Friendly Features

In addition to accuracy and durability, ease of use plays a crucial role in selecting a professional measuring tool. Tools that are intuitive and simple to operate can significantly enhance productivity by reducing the time spent on setup and measurement tasks.

One user-friendly feature to look for is an ergonomic design that allows comfortable handling during extended periods of use. For example, some digital multimeters come with rubberized grips that make them easier to hold securely while working on electrical systems.

  • Display Readability: Clear and easy-to-read displays are essential, especially when working in low-light conditions or at awkward angles.
  • Auto Shut-Off: To conserve battery life, many modern tools come equipped with an automatic shut-off feature that powers down the device after a period of inactivity.
  • Memory Functions: The ability to store previous measurements can be incredibly useful for comparison purposes or when working on complex projects requiring multiple readings.

Moreover, some advanced tools offer connectivity options such as Bluetooth or USB interfaces that allow data transfer directly to computers or mobile devices. This can streamline data management processes by enabling easy documentation and analysis of measurements.

Brand Reputation and Warranty Considerations

The reputation of the brand producing the measuring tool is often a strong indicator of its quality and reliability. Established brands like Bosch, DeWalt, and Stanley have built their reputations by consistently delivering high-quality tools trusted by professionals across various industries. These companies invest heavily in research and development to ensure their products meet the demands of modern users.

Warranty coverage also plays an essential role when choosing a measuring tool. A solid warranty not only reflects confidence in the product but also provides peace of mind knowing that you’re protected against potential defects or issues. Many top-tier brands offer warranties ranging from one year up to lifetime coverage depending on the product type. It's wise to read through warranty terms carefully before making a purchase decision as this can influence your overall satisfaction with the product.

Additionally, customer support should not be overlooked as it can be crucial when encountering technical difficulties or needing assistance with product operation. Brands that offer responsive customer service contribute positively towards user experience, ensuring you get the most out of your investment.
